Khadba Nana in context

With 2,045 people at the 2011 Census, Khadba Nana was the 171st most populous of its district's 714 villages, above the district average of 1,665.

Literacy stood at 60.56%, 8.5 points below the district's rural average of 69.03%.

Among children aged 0–6 the ratio was 978, 55 above the rural national 923.

34.7% of the population were recorded as workers, 8.4 points below the district's rural rate.
